2. What is being done to ensure all the current people in the recruitment process wil
be selected for a wing.
Police allocate placement on recruit wings based on the needs of each Police district. By
closing Canterbury for new applicants this increases the chance for existing applicants to
be offered a place on a wing.
3. When is Canterbury likely to be an “open” region on the recruitment website.
The status of districts being open to accept applicants is under constant review. At this
stage there hasn’t been any decision to change the current status, and it is therefore not
known when the status will change.
